Company background
Norwegian Cruise Line Holdings Ltd. operates cruise brands that sell packaged travel experiences to leisure customers worldwide. Understanding the company and its brands provides context for why the nclh stock price reacts to particular news and macro trends.
- Business model: Norwegian Cruise Line Holdings sells cruise itineraries and ancillary services (onboard spending, shore excursions, beverage packages). Revenue drivers include ticket pricing (yields), occupancy (load factor), onboard per-passenger spending, and fleet deployment.
- Primary brands: Norwegian Cruise Line, Oceania Cruises and Regent Seven Seas Cruises. Each brand targets different customer segments (mass-market to premium/luxury), which affects pricing power and sensitivity to travel cycles.
- Revenue mix: Historically, ticket revenue and onboard revenue compose the bulk of sales; ancillary revenue and premium/luxury itineraries can provide margin diversification.
This operating profile explains why the nclh stock price often correlates with consumer discretionary trends, travel demand, and macroeconomic indicators that affect leisure spending.

Market data and quote mechanics
How the nclh stock price appears in the market and what each field means:
- Last price: The most recent transaction price reported for NCLH on the exchange. Many public displays are delayed by 15 minutes unless the provider has a paid real-time feed.
- Change and % change: Difference between the last price and the previous trading day’s close (absolute and percentage).
- Bid and ask: The highest price a buyer is currently willing to pay (bid) and the lowest price a seller is currently willing to accept (ask). Bid/ask spreads can widen for smaller-cap or more volatile stocks.
- Volume: Shares traded during the trading session. Average daily volume (ADTV) helps assess liquidity.
- Open / High / Low: Session open price and the highest and lowest trades during the trading day.
- 52‑week range: The low and high over the trailing 52 weeks — often used for context on current valuation extremes.
- Market cap: Shares outstanding multiplied by the last price — a snapshot valuation metric.

Financials and valuation metrics
Key financial metrics that influence the nclh stock price include:
- Revenue and revenue growth: Ticket revenue, onboard revenue and other ancillary revenue determine top-line momentum.
- Net income and EPS: Profitability and earnings per share (EPS) trends affect valuation multiples.
- Adjusted EBITDA: A common cruise-sector operating metric because of capital intensity and non‑cash items.
- Leverage and interest expense: Debt levels, maturities and interest coverage ratios are critical — higher leverage increases sensitivity of the nclh stock price to interest-rate moves and refinancing risk.
- Cash flow and liquidity: Operating cash flow and available liquidity (cash, credit lines) influence the company’s ability to weather downturns and fund expansion.
- Valuation multiples: Price-to-earnings (P/E) where applicable, EV/EBITDA and price-to-sales are commonly used to compare NCLH to peers.
Investors interpret these metrics to estimate future cash flows and risk; when results deviate from expectations, the nclh stock price typically responds quickly. Drivers and factors affecting NCLH stock price
Primary fundamental and macro factors that move the nclh stock price include:
- Travel demand and consumer discretionary cycles: As a leisure-oriented company, NCLH is sensitive to consumer confidence, disposable income, and discretionary spending trends.
- Seasonality: Cruise bookings and sailings exhibit seasonal patterns (higher demand in certain travel seasons) that affect quarter-to-quarter revenue recognition and guidance.
- Fuel and operating costs: Fuel price volatility directly affects voyage costs; hedging strategies and fuel surcharges moderate pass-through.
- Interest rates and financing costs: Higher rates increase debt servicing costs and discount rates used in valuation models, exerting downward pressure on the nclh stock price when rates rise.
- Macroeconomic conditions: Recessions or slow growth reduce discretionary travel and compress margins.
- Public-health and safety events: Outbreaks, port restrictions or regulatory interventions can force itinerary changes and cancellations, producing sharp negative effects on the nclh stock price.
- Geopolitical events: Regional conflicts or instability that affect popular cruise itineraries can depress demand or force detours, impacting costs and customer perception.
- Currency fluctuations: Revenue denominated in multiple currencies and costs in other currencies create translation and transaction exposure.
Because many of these drivers are external and often abrupt, the nclh stock price displays sensitivity to headline risk.

Liquidity, derivatives and market structure
Liquidity and market structure features relevant to the nclh stock price:
- Average trading volume: ADTV signals how easily positions can be established or liquidated. Cruise stocks can show variable ADTV depending on market regime and news flow.
- Options availability: NCLH options are commonly listed and used for hedging or speculative strategies; implied volatility in option prices informs expected future movement in the nclh stock price.
- Bid-ask spreads: Tighter spreads indicate better liquidity; spreads can widen around earnings or low-liquidity sessions.
- Short interest: The percentage of float sold short indicates bearish sentiment and can fuel short-covering rallies if a positive catalyst appears.

Corporate actions and events that affect price
Corporate events that historically move the nclh stock price include:
- Share issuance and capital raises: Announced equity offerings or convertible debt raises can dilute existing holders and often reduce the nclh stock price near the announcement.
- Buybacks and capital returns: Announcements of repurchase programs may support or boost the nclh stock price by reducing share count.
- Dividends: Cruise companies do not always pay regular dividends; dividend initiation or suspension affects investor perception of cash-flow stability.
- Stock splits: Adjust the share count and nominal quote without changing intrinsic value; such actions can influence retail investor accessibility.
- Earnings releases: Quarterly earnings and forward guidance are frequent immediate drivers of the nclh stock price.
- Management changes and strategic announcements: New strategy pivots, fleet redeployments or changes in management team can cause re-rating of the stock.

Risks and investor considerations
Key risks that influence the nclh stock price:
- Public-health and travel disruptions: Pandemics, outbreaks, and travel bans can halt operations and collapse near-term revenue.
- High leverage: Significant debt amplifies risk if cash flows deteriorate; interest-rate rises increase financing costs.
- Fuel and insurance cost volatility: Unexpected cost increases compress margins unless pass-throughs are effective.
- Regulatory changes: New safety or environmental rules can increase operating costs or require capital investment.
- Concentration risk: Fleet deployment concentrated in certain regions can increase exposure to localized events.

Comparative performance and peer group
NCLH’s stock performance is often compared to peers such as Carnival Corporation and Royal Caribbean. Key comparative angles include:
- Revenue per available cruise day or per-passenger yields as operational comparators.
- Leverage and fleet age mix: Different capital structures and fleet modernization plans affect cost profiles.
- Market capitalization and liquidity differences that influence relative volatility of the nclh stock price.
Sector-wide developments (fuel costs, travel demand recoveries, regulatory changes) usually move all major cruise stocks in a correlated manner, although company-specific differences drive relative out/under-performance.
